The 2026 Honda Civic continues to raise the bar in the compact car class. With its sleek design, refined interior, and available hybrid powertrain, this Civic proves you don’t have to sacrifice fun or efficiency to drive smart.
From every angle, the Civic looks sharp and confident. Whether you choose the sedan or the hatchback, you’ll get a car that’s aerodynamic, agile, and instantly recognizable on the road.
Step inside, and you’ll find a cabin designed around you. Clean lines, intuitive controls, and quality materials make every drive feel elevated. There’s seating for five, smart storage throughout, and up to 15 cubic feet of cargo space, plenty for weekend trips or daily errands.
The Civic keeps you connected with a standard 7-inch touchscreen that supports Apple CarPlay and Android Auto. Step up to higher trims for a 9-inch display, wireless smartphone mirroring, and a premium 12-speaker Bose sound system.
Under the hood, you can choose between a 150-horsepower 2.0-liter four-cylinder or a 200-horsepower hybrid setup. The hybrid not only delivers more power, but also exceptional efficiency up to 50 miles per gallon in the city and 47 on the highway.
In testing, the Civic Hybrid reached 60 miles per hour in just 6.2 seconds quicker than many competitors and it still maintains Honda’s signature balance of comfort, agility, and smoothness.
Every Civic comes with Honda Sensing safety technology standard including adaptive cruise control, lane-keeping assist, and automatic emergency braking. Higher trims add blind-spot monitoring and parking sensors, giving you confidence in every situation.
